Trademark Infringement Litigation Attorney Safeguards Your Commercial Assets

A trademark infringement litigation attorney defends valuable commercial assets when rivals market confusingly similar brand marks in commerce. An unexpected cease-and-desist letter or federal complaint endangers primary revenue streams and hard-earned business reputation. Dedicated legal representation evaluates likelihood of confusion under the Lanham Act, defends against injunctions, and manages statutory liability. Timely legal intervention preserves operational continuity while establishing clear brand boundaries before litigation expenses escalate.

Consult a New York Antitrust Defense Attorney for Cross-Border Investigations

Privilege does not travel. That is the first thing companies get wrong. The European Commission does not recognize privilege for in-house counsel. Communications that would be protected in the United States are collected in an EU inspection, read, and used. Protection extends only to independent lawyers qualified in the EEA — which means correspondence with your U.S. .utside counsel may also be unprotected. Which changes how documents are created, not only how they are produced later. Dawn raids arrive without notice, and there is a duty to cooperate. Obstructing an inspection or breaking a seal carries its own fine, separate from any cartel penalty. There is no meaningful equivalent of requiring a warrant to slow things down. What can be done is procedural: instructing reception on who to call, requesting that inspectors wait a short period for outside counsel, keeping a contemporaneous log of what is taken, and having privileged material sealed for later determination rather than reviewed on the spot. Leniency queues are separate in each jurisdiction. An application in one secures nothing in another, and authorities exchange information — though leniency submissions themselves are generally excluded from that exchange. Filings have to be coordinated to land close together. Preservation obligations can conflict. U.S. .itigation holds and European data protection requirements do not always point the same direction, and that tension is resolved deliberately rather than by default.

Foreign Direct Investment M&A Legal Counsel: New York Law Guide

Most CFIUS filings are voluntary. That is the first thing foreign acquirers get wrong, and it cuts both ways. Filing is mandatory only in defined circumstances — certain investments in businesses touching critical technology, critical infrastructure, or sensitive personal data, and transactions giving a foreign government a substantial interest. Everything else is elective. But declining to file is not the end of it. CFIUS may review a transaction it was never told about, and there is no deadline by which that risk expires. A voluntary filing buys a safe harbor. It also costs months and can produce mitigation conditions the parties did not anticipate. The jurisdiction is broader than control. Non-controlling investments can be covered, as can real estate near military installations — categories that surprise buyers who assumed a minority stake was outside the regime. States have added their own layer. A number have enacted restrictions on foreign acquisition of agricultural land and other real property, aimed at specific countries. These operate independently of CFIUS and vary considerably. On tax, the withholding rules do the damage. FIRPTA withholding on dispositions of U.S. .eal property interests, withholding on dividends and interest, and whether treaty relief is available all turn on structuring done before signing. Reorganizing afterward is generally too late. Diagram: Foreign Direct Investment M&A Legal Counsel: New York Law Guide overview

Why Do Expedited Divorce Petitions Get Delayed by NY Courts?

An expedited divorce is a streamlined proceeding that allows spouses to dissolve a marriage faster than the standard timeline, provided they meet specific statutory requirements and procedural conditions. New York law permits expedited divorce when both parties consent and certain prerequisites are satisfied, such as residency, jurisdiction, and agreement on all material terms. The viability of an expedited divorce hinges on whether you can demonstrate uncontested status, proper service, and timely filing of required documents with the court.
